1. Understanding Auto Loan Refinancing
Auto loan refinancing involves replacing your current auto loan with a new one, typically with different terms. This process can potentially lower your monthly payments, reduce your interest rate, or adjust the loan duration to better suit your financial situation. By refinancing, you can save money and improve your overall financial health.

3. The Refinancing Process with Veridian
Refinancing your auto loan with Veridian is a straightforward process.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you understand what to expect:
Step 1: Assess Your Current Loan
Before you start, review your current loan to understand your remaining balance, interest rate, and any potential penalties for early repayment.Step 2: Check Your Credit Score
Your credit score plays a crucial role in determining your new interest rate. Obtain a copy of your credit report and check your score to gauge the refinancing terms you might qualify for.Step 3: Apply for Refinancing
Visit Veridian's website or contact a representative to begin your application. You’ll need to provide information about your current loan, vehicle, and financial situation.Step 4: Review Loan Offers
Once your application is processed, Veridian will present you with refinancing options. Carefully review the terms, including interest rates, loan duration, and any associated fees.Step 5: Finalize Your Loan
Choose the offer that best meets your needs and finalize the loan agreement. Veridian will handle the paperwork and coordinate with your current lender to pay off your existing loan.Step 6: Enjoy Your New Loan Terms
With your new loan in place, you'll start making payments based on the revised terms. Enjoy the benefits of lower rates or adjusted payment schedules.

5. Factors to Consider Before Refinancing
While refinancing can be advantageous, it's essential to consider a few factors:
- Prepayment Penalties: Some loans have penalties for paying off the loan early. Check if your current loan has such penalties and how they might impact your decision.
- Loan Term: Extending the term of your loan may lower your monthly payments but could increase the total interest paid over the life of the loan.
- Credit Score Impact: Applying for a new loan involves a credit check, which can temporarily affect your credit score.
6.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I refinance my auto loan if I’m upside down (owing more than the car is worth)?
A: Yes, refinancing is possible even if you owe more than your car is worth, though it might be more challenging. Veridian may offer solutions for such situations.Q: How often can I refinance my auto loan?
A: There’s no limit to how often you can refinance, but it's wise to ensure that each refinancing opportunity provides a clear benefit, such as a lower interest rate or better terms.Q: Will refinancing affect my credit score?
A: Initially, applying for refinancing may cause a slight dip in your credit score due to the hard inquiry. However, if managed well, refinancing can improve your credit score by lowering your debt-to-income ratio and ensuring timely payments.
